  JOB PURPOSE

  Unilever is the place where you can bring your purpose to life with the work that you do – creating a better business and a better world. If you are passionate about finance and business partnering then this role is just for you!

  WHAT WILL YOUR M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ES BE

  Drive Financial Performance of the Category

  Accountable for the P&L, Movements and Gaps to Business Targets

  Provides support in financial simulations like Pricing, Savings, Promo Investment, Innovations

  Deep-dive Risks and Opportunities in Growth and Costs

  Ensure accuracy of Financial Reports

  Provide Decision Support and Timely Analysis on High-Value Business Priorities.

  Annual and Long-Term Business Planning

  New Product Launches

  Portfolio Mix Improvements

  Saving Initiatives

  Prepare Financial presentations and submissions for Local & Global Business Teams

  Monthly Forecast & Weekly Turnover Submissions

  Monthly Financials Presentations

  WHAT YOU WILL NEED TO SUCCEED

  Experiences & Qualifications

  Bachelor’s Degree in Economics, Business Administrations, Engineering or related fields.

  At least 3 years of experience in Finance such as Management Reporting, Finance Business Partnering, FP&A, Budget Management, Financial Audit, etc.

  Strong analytical capabilities with bias to drive action.

  Advanced English

  Good understanding on finance process and operations.

  Advanced skills in Excel, and good knowledge of SAP and BW.

  Excellent engagement, presentation and communication skills
